Do you have to pay taxes on student loans?
Tax Information for Students. Tools. When filing a tax return, you may need to include scholarships and grants as taxable income. Tax benefits for higher education, such as loan interest deductions, credits and tuition programs, may help lower the tax you owe.
How can I practice filing my taxes?
To practice filing your taxes, you can use 1040.com’s walkthrough technology to try your hand before you actually send a tax return. Since nothing is delivered to the IRS until you hit send, you can explore the software for free and get familiar with the sort of information you’ll need to have on hand when you actually sit down to file your taxes.

What do you learn about taxes in the classroom?
Practice reading an earnings statement, also known as a paycheck or pay stub, and answering related questions. Includes questions regarding Federal, State, social security tax, and other payroll deductions. Students learn about gross income, net income, and taxable income.
